Transaction 5e240fb79a4f50085c05f813436e7e466701d52494734848bce1705123185241
1 Input
1 Output
-
5e240fb79a4f50085c05f813436e7e466701d52494734848bce1705123185241:0
- value
- 106336304
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a9854efc8c0cb8619500cbe370afca09fa6824e OP_EQUAL
- address
- MEhaipicecmmCjb71qz2MqgCwLqS6xfdX1